Up coming the wrapping began. Every single mummy essential many hundreds of yards of linen. The monks diligently wound the extensive strips of linen read more within the physique, sometimes even wrapping Each individual finger and toe individually in advance of wrapping the complete hand or foot. So that you can shield the dead from mishap, amulets were being put One of the wrappings and prayers and magical words and phrases published on several of the linen strips. Frequently the priests placed a mask of the person's encounter concerning the levels of head bandages. At several levels the form was coated with heat resin along with the wrapping resumed Once more. Finally, the priests wrapped the final fabric or shroud in place and secured it with linen strips.
